(0.5 General California MCLE) From Ray Rice and the outcry over domestic violence in the NFL to the Chicago Black Sox Scandal, professional sports have created parallel processes to discipline athletes beyond the justice of the courts. Prof. Paul Haagen explores the history of league enforcement in sports and explains the latest legal changes affecting the NFL, NBA, MLB, pro soccer and more.
A Nationally recognized sports law expert, professor Paul Haagen of Duke Law is the co-director of the Center for Sports Law and Policy. Professor Haagen is regularly cited on legal issues relating to sports in publications such as The New York Times, CNN, and The Wall Street Journal, and has consulted with pro sports teams and leagues on critical legal issues.
